Emotional intelligence (EI) is the ability to understand, manage, and express emotions effectively, both in oneself and in others. It plays a critical role in personal and professional success. Individuals with high EI are better at handling stress, building strong relationships, and resolving conflicts, as they can empathize with others and communicate clearly. In the workplace, emotional intelligence enhances **leadership**, **teamwork**, and **decision-making**, as it helps in understanding diverse perspectives. EI also contributes to mental health by fostering self-awareness, emotional regulation, and resilience. Developing emotional intelligence leads to improved well-being, stronger relationships, and greater life satisfaction.
